I have to study Peertube's APIs and see how much they differ from Mastodon ones. For #427, for example, not only the APIs are highly different but the format of posts itself is not compatible so I kept it on hold. I'll investigate and come back on this. |
I take this opportunity to clarify and make a consideration. As you may know, Peertube also uses "ActivityPub groups": peertube channels are channels and channel authors are users who publish on the channel/group. Currently, Raccoon is the Fediverse app that in my opinion offers the best display of ActivityPub groups with the exception of the apps for Lemmy (which are in fact able to display Peertube channels correctly) which however has some problems updating content in non-Lemmy channels. The problem is that until the next release of Friendica, Friendica has a problem searching for Peertube content and for Peertube channels... so this advantage (displaying channels well) is nullified by the fact of not being able to search for them adequately! The final consideration is this: if you are a content creator, then it is appropriate to use the dedicated apps. Raccoon is an app for Friendica and Mastodon. Maybe in the future it could be an app for Pleroma or Threads, but it could make sense to make it compatible with Misskey or Bluesky, even if I think this is technically more difficult (but by now we know that @AkesiSeli is full of surprises...). These are all social networks. Peertube is not a social network. |
p.s fedilab integrates with mastadon and peertube |
Personally, I am growing more and more skeptical of a "one size fits all" approach. It is already difficult enough to have to support Friendica and Mastodon, plus there are some technical limitations in how attachments are handled (images, embedded images, videos and audios) on Compose Multiplatform and I know almost for sure that the result would be quite disappointing for users. I am not closing this issue because I want to keep track of this request and see whether users really want it, but I am not actively planning to progress on it in the near future. |
